Therapist / Physical Therapist Assistant Job in Madera, California / Skilled Nursing Facility

The Physical Therapy Assistant for Brighton Rehabilitation (Brighton) is responsible for providing quality Physical Therapy services to patients and contract facilitiesThis includes treatment, provision of education, appropriate documentation, and patient/family communication for the purpose of assisting the patients achieve optimal functional level and quality of life in an interdisciplinary rehabilitation settingThe Physical Therapist Assistant reports directly to the supervising licensed therapist and the Director of Rehabilitation.ESSENTIAL DUTIES AND
Responsibilities:
Quality Patient CareProvide Quality Patient CareaParticipate in screening individuals in compliance with policy and procedure.bEnsure plan of treatment is developed and initiated by the attending physical therapist.cObtain and communicate the appropriate data necessary for the attending physical therapist to engage in treatment planning and the development of appropriate goals.dMaintain documentation according to Brighton's policy and procedure for content and timeliness.eRespond pro-actively to the needs of the assigned facilities/entities.2Direct Patient CareaAdhere to Physical Therapy Department policies and procedures regarding the treatment of patients referred to the facility.bAdhere to established short term goals, long term goals, and treatment plan for each patient.cAdminister individual or group therapy services as outlined in the treatment plan and approved by the attending physical therapist.dAs directed, supervise physical therapy assistant students.eMonitor the patient during all phases of treatment and supervise the use of specialized equipment.fProvide specific training in the use, care and/or application of assistive or orthotic devices to patient, family or other department staff or team members as appropriate.gInform the family or other team members of the specific therapy program to ensure maximal carryover of training in preparation for discharge.hConfer informally and formally, as appropriate, at family and team conferences with other team members in coordinating the total rehabilitative program of the patient.iEstablish individual patient schedules in conjunction with other team members.jRecord billable treatment times according to Brighton's procedures and submit required statistics to corporate office.kParticipate in FMP training, and discharge planning as appropriate.3Indirect Patient Care ActivitiesaComplete progress reports on all patients and communicate to the attending Physical Therapist.bEnsure all Brighton's required documentation is completed, including the appropriate signatures, on all patients in a timely manner.cAs directed, assists in the orientation of Certified Physical Therapy Assistants and Rehab Aides.dEnsure continued professional development through participation in facility in-services and outside continuing education programs; shares knowledge and technical skills with other team members.eAttend and participate in professional staff meetings and in-services; attends and participates in family and team conferences.fAs directed, participate in department program development projects.gAssists in maintaining adequate levels of equipment and in maintaining the therapeutic area.hDemonstrate initiative in assisting other staff members.iEnsure documentation (700, 701, and weekly notes etc ) are filed in the medical record in a timely manner.jPromote Brighton's mission, philosophy, goals, and directives in a positive and appropriate manner.kPerform other duties as required. Don't Be Fooled

The fraudster will send a check to the victim who has accepted a job. The check can be for multiple reasons such as signing bonus, supplies, etc. The victim will be instructed to deposit the check and use the money for any of these reasons and then instructed to send the remaining funds to the fraudster. The check will bounce and the victim is left responsible.
